Silversea Cruises Return to Galápagos

Silversea Cruises today announced its long-awaited return to service in the Galápagos Islands aboard new ship Silver Origin, which arrived in San Cristóbal on April 30. With Silver Origin departing on her inaugural season from June 19, the leading ultra-luxury cruise line will welcome guests on all-new itineraries, which have been enriched to take guests deeper into the archipelago, and to increase the quality and frequency of experiences on offer.

Full vaccinations will be mandatory for guests and crew embarking Silver Origin from June 19, forming part of a comprehensive, multi-layered set of science-backed protocols that will help to safeguard the health and safety of guests, crew, and visited communities.

ENRICHED ITINERARIES

Silver Origin will sail on two alternating itineraries that incorporate five maiden calls, including the beautiful island of Santa Fe. Each itinerary will include calls in the iconic islands of Fernandina and Isabela—regularly described as the region’s must-visit destinations—and will each include enriched programmes ashore. Sample itineraries include:

 

  • WESTERN ITINERARY – San Cristóbal to Baltra
    On the Western itinerary, Silver Origin will depart from San Cristóbal, calling at Kicker Rock, Isla Bartolomé, Buccaneer Cove (Santiago), Punta Vicente Roca (Isabela), Punta Espinoza (Fernandina), Tagus Cove (Isabela), Elizabeth Bay (Isabela), Post Office Bay (Floreana), Champion Islet (Floreana), Punta Cormorant (Floreana), Santa Cruz Highlands, Fausto Llerena Breeding Centre in Puerto Ayora (Santa Cruz), Cerro Dragon (Santa Cruz), Isla Guy Fawkes, and Bahía Borrero (Santa Cruz), before arriving in Baltra. This varied itinerary showcases the geographical diversity of the Galápagos Islands, including a first-hand experience of the multiple ecosystems that exist within this small archipelago. Throughout these lands, and in their surrounding waters, guests will admire the Galápagos’ rich variety of wildlife, as well as its volcanic landscapes, while learning about the region’s history of whalers and pirates. Each experience will nurture a connection with the destination, fostering a deep appreciation for the majesty of nature here.

 

  • NORTH-CENTRAL ITINERARY – Baltra to San Cristóbal
    On the North-Central itinerary, Silver Origin will depart from Baltra, before calling in Daphne Major, Prince Philip’s Steps (Genovesa), Darwin Bay (Genovesa), North Seymour, Sullivan Bay (Santiago), Punta Mangle (Fernandina), Punta Moreno (Isabela), Fausto Llerena Breeding Centre in Puerto Ayora (Santa Cruz), Isla Santa Fé, Gardner Bay (Española), Punta Suarez (Española), Rodriguez Breeding Centre (San Cristóbal), and Cerro Brujo (San Cristóbal), ahead of arriving in San Cristóbal. Preserving the main highlights of the original route, the enhanced North-Central itinerary will introduce experiences that will appeal particularly to bird and nature lovers. Guests will snorkel with sea turtles in Fernandina and meet the iconic Galápagos Penguins in Isabela, but will also have the opportunity to discover the ‘bird islands’ of Genovesa and Espanola, as well as the brand-new destination of Santa Fé island—home to an endemic iguana that cannot be found anywhere else in the world. Another highlight is Punta Mangle, with its mangroves, lava fields, and Flightless Cormorants.
